Some of my fleet, lol. Missing my lastest '80 PW W100 build in this, and a few of my other trucks but these are the current drivers right now. I think I have a few to many.

2007 Power Wagon. G-56 6 speed, cammed and besides that mostly stock performance wise.


1998.5 24V Cummins, +150hp injectors, edge comp, triple disc converter and built trans. (now sporting dual 5" stack which I don't recommend)


2002 Ram. 4.7 w/ HO cams, 4.56 gears, 12k lbs winch behind bumper


2005 Ram. 5.7L, pretty much stock.


1987 W100. Was 360/727, now carb'd 5.7 Hemi, and 727.


1953 Fargo. Sitting on a Dakota chassis, powered by a 360 w/904. Don't have a recent picture of it (better wheels on it), but built it for my dad as a driver to enjoy, and he does.


1987 Dakota with a 413 big block.


1999 Jeep TJ (and a project TY/JY beside it)

Just picked up this 92.5 D350 CTD/5spd. Working AC, PW, PDL, PM, Tilt, and non working cruise. It has a fresh trans rebuild, clutch, brakes, rotors, front springs, ball joints, tie rods, etc, 6 new tires, alt, master cyl, meoh/water injection, and other things. Over $3000 worth of new parts with receipts. Indiana truck that pulled a travel trailer to FL every winter, so it's almost rust free. It is beat up some but I can live with that. Drove it to the Nats, got 23 MPG with the AC on and with 4.10 gears. Yea, I'm proud of it, and very happy.
